Ethan Allen offers 4Q guidance

DANBURY, Conn. — Furniture maker Ethan Allen Interiors Inc. said Tuesday it expects fiscal fourth-quarter profit below expectations because of a sharp decline in sales.

The company expects its fiscal fourth-quarter loss, excluding restructuring impairment and other charges, will be 24 cents to 27 cents per share. Analysts surveyed by Thomson Reuters expect a loss of 16 cents per share.

The company also reported sales fell nearly 42 percent during the quarter ended June 30 to $138 million. Analysts predict a profit of $153.8 million.

Furniture makers have suffered as consumers cut back on big-ticket items amid the weak economy. Ethan Allen has resisted lowering prices amid the weakening economy and faced steep sales declines.

The company reports earnings on Aug. 12.
